The Resident Evil 4 Remake, set to release on March 24, 2023 for PS4, PS5, Xbox Series X and PC via Steam, promises to bring players an updated and visually improved gaming experience. However, it does not appear that there have been any significant changes made to the overall scope of the game.

In an interview, Yoshiaki Hirabayashi, the executive producer for the remake, stated that the length of the game will be similar to the original 2005 version, clocking in at around 15 hours of gameplay.

Players will take on the role of Leon S. Kennedy, a special agent sent on a mission to rescue the kidnapped daughter of the President of the United States.

He must navigate through a remote European village where something sinister is happening to the villagers. As he delves deeper into the mystery, he must fight off hordes of enemies and uncover the truth behind the abduction.

The PS5 version of the game will feature support for the PlayStation VR 2 (PSVR2) headset, allowing players to fully immerse themselves in virtual reality and experience select parts of the game in a whole new way.
